As families prepare for Christmas celebrations, many are looking for dining options on December 25, 2024. While Christmas is traditionally a day for family gatherings, a number of restaurants across the country will remain open to cater to those who prefer to eat out or need a break from cooking. Major chains such as Denny’s, IHOP, and Waffle House have confirmed they will be welcoming customers on Christmas Day. In New York City, unique dining experiences will be offered at establishments like the iconic Katz’s Delicatessen, which will also be operational on December 25.
